Are nightclub promoters and bouncers a OFFICALY allowed to ask you for $$ ($100 per) to let you pass the line but not including entrance fee?
and if so do the promoters and bouncers pocket the cash or split the money among themselves?

Asked by Max about 11 years ago

Not technically. Bouncers get in more trouble than promoters. And for the most part the both just pocket the $.

I am just starting out. For finding table clients, what do you do? When approaching to random people on the street, do you immediately push that you are a club promoter or do you build just a relationship first?

Asked by Promoter K about 10 years ago

You're not going to find a lot of table clients on the street. You're selling $500 bottles of vodka, not bacon-wrapped hot dogs. You find them through your relationships and yes, you can immediately tell them you're a promoter.
